DIJON BALSAMIC STEAK SALAD WITH BLUE CHEESE BUTTER

Inexpensive steaks get an upgrade from a Dijon balsamic vinaigrette and a dollop of blue cheese butter. The vinaigrette also makes an earthy, tangy dressing for a crunchy celery salad.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 40m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 9



Dijon Balsamic Steak Salad with Blue Cheese Butter image

Steps:

  • Soak the onions in a bowl of cold water for 10 minutes (this helps remove some of the pungent bite).
  • Pierce the steaks with a fork and sprinkle with salt and pepper. Coat them in 3 tablespoons of the French Style Dijon Balsamic Vinaigrette in a shallow bowl or baking dish. Set aside while you prepare the blue cheese butter and salad.
  • Mash the blue cheese, butter and 1 tablespoon of the parsley in a small bowl and season with salt and pepper.
  • Drain the onion and pat dry. Toss with the celery and the remaining 2 tablespoons parsley in another bowl. Season with salt and pepper.
  • Heat the oil in a large cast-iron skillet over high heat. Cook the steaks until browned on the bottom, 3 to 5 minutes. Flip and continue to cook 3 to 5 more minutes for medium-rare. Transfer to a plate and let rest 5 minutes.
  • Divide the celery salad among 4 plates. Top each with a steak and drizzle with any pan juices or collected juices on the plate. Top each steak with a mound of blue cheese butter. Drizzle with the remaining vinaigrette.

1/2 small red onion, thinly sliced
Four 4-ounce top blade steaks
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/3 cup Food Network Kitchen™ Inspirations French Style Dijon Balsamic Vinaigrette
3 tablespoons crumbled blue cheese
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, at room temperature
3 tablespoons chopped flat-leaf parsley
4 stalks celery, thinly sliced
1 tablespoon olive oil

BALSAMIC STEAK AND BLUE CHEESE SALAD

Skip the steak house and the sky-high prices. Thinly sliced grilled steak and crumbled blue cheese make this a green salad any carnivore will appreciate.

Provided by My Food and Family

Categories     Home

Time 1h

Yield Makes 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 7



Balsamic Steak and Blue Cheese Salad image

Steps:

  • Pour 1/4 cup dressing over steak in shallow dish; turn to evenly coat both sides of steak. Refrigerate 30 min. to marinate.
  • Heat grill to medium heat. Remove steak from marinade; discard marinade. Grill steak 5 to 10 min. on each side or until medium doneness (160°F). Meanwhile, grill asparagus and peppers 5 to 7 min. or until crisp-tender, turning occasionally and brushing with oil.
  • Cut vegetables in half, then cut steak across the grain into thin slices.
  • Place salad greens in large bowl. Add grilled vegetables and remaining dressing; toss to coat. Place on platter; top with meat and cheese.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 450, Fat 29 g, SaturatedFat 8 g, TransFat 1 g, Cholesterol 80 mg, Sodium 790 mg, Carbohydrate 0 g, Fiber 7 g, Sugar 0 g, Protein 29 g

1/2 cup KRAFT Balsamic Vinaigrette Dressing, divided
1 boneless beef sirloin steak (1/2 lb.), 1/2 inch thick
1/2 lb. fresh asparagus spears
1 large red pepper, cut into 2-inch-wide strips
1 Tbsp. olive oil
1 pkg. (6 oz.) torn mixed salad greens
1/4 cup crumbled blue cheese
